Overview
Selwyn College is seeking a Head of Buildings and Maintenance to lead its Maintenance Department. Reporting to the Bursar and Operations Manager, the successful candidate will lead a team of 11 full‑time staff and play a key role in delivering the College’s ambitions for its built environment.
This is a hands‑on leadership role, combining the delivery of high‑quality, cost‑effective maintenance services on a day‑to‑day basis with the opportunity to shape and implement a longer‑term buildings strategy that supports the College’s objectives and sustainability goals.
To be successful in the role, you will be a confident and experienced leader, able to motivate and manage teams to deliver high‑quality maintenance solutions, with a clear focus on continuous improvement and sustainability. You’ll have strong knowledge of historic building conservation, asset and contract management, and experience of delivering maintenance services through both in‑house teams and external contractors. A clear and effective communicator, you’ll bring solid experience of project delivery in a multi-stakeholder environment, along with a good understanding of building compliance and relevant legislation.
